Police charge woman after historical sex assaults in Sale

Detectives from the Sexual Crimes Squad have charged a woman following an investigation into historical sex assaults.

It is alleged that a 12-year-old child was assaulted multiple times over a 12-month period at a school in Sale in 1999.

The matter was reported to police in 2021 and an investigation commenced.

A 51-year-old woman from Hoppers Crossing has been charged with 26 offences including indecent assault and sexual penetration of a child under 16.

The woman was charged on summons and is expected to appear at the Melbourne Magistrates' Court on 25 November.
